Optimizing Performance in Large Language Models
Wiki Article
Large language models (LLMs) are achieving remarkable feats, but their effectiveness can often be hindered by various factors. One key aspect of optimization involves rigorously choosing the appropriate training data.
This data should be diverse and pertinent to the targeted tasks the LLM is designed for. check here Another crucial factor is tuning the model's parameters. Through systematic experimentation, practitioners can discover the optimal parameter values to enhance the LLM's accuracy.
Furthermore, designs of LLMs play a significant role in their performance. Researchers are constantly researching cutting-edge architectures that can enhance the model's capacity.
Finally, hardware capabilities are essential for training and deploying LLMs effectively. Utilizing high-performance computing infrastructure can shorten the training process and enable the deployment of larger and more sophisticated models.
Scaling Model Training for Enterprise Applications
Training deep learning models for enterprise applications often necessitates significant computational resources and infrastructure. As model complexity grows, the amount of data required for training also escalates. This presents a major challenge for organizations aiming to leverage the benefits of AI at scale.
To overcome this hurdle, enterprises are adopting various strategies for scaling model training.
One approach is to utilize cloud computing platforms that offer scalable infrastructure on demand. This allows organizations to provision the necessary compute power and storage resources as needed, improving cost efficiency.
Another important aspect of scaling model training is data management. Enterprises need to implement robust data pipelines that can handle massive datasets efficiently. This involves techniques such as data preprocessing, feature engineering, and parallel processing to accelerate the training process.
Additionally, advanced training methodologies like model parallelism and parameter quantization are being employed to reduce training time and resource consumption. These techniques allow for the partitioning of models across multiple devices, enabling faster convergence and more efficient utilization of hardware.
By implementing a combination of these strategies, enterprises can effectively scale model training for their specific applications, unlocking the full potential of AI in their operations.
Efficient Resource Allocation for Major Model Deployment
Deploying major deep learning frameworks at scale demands a meticulous approach to resource allocation. To ensure smooth operation and maximize performance, it's crucial to allocate efficiently computational resources such as CPU, GPU, and memory. Automated resource management mechanisms are essential for responding to fluctuations in demand and preventing bottlenecks.
Additionally, careful consideration must be given to network infrastructure, storage capacity, and data processing pipelines to facilitate seamless inference of the deployed models.
Monitoring and Maintaining Large-Scale Model Ecosystems
Successfully navigating the complexities of large-scale model ecosystems demands a robust strategy for both monitoring and support. This entails implementing comprehensive tools to evaluate model performance, identify potential issues, and mitigate risks before they worsen. A key aspect of this process involves ongoing assessment of model output against predefined standards. Furthermore, it's crucial to establish clear guidelines for updating models based on dynamic data and feedback.
- Regular reviews of model architecture can reveal areas for improvement.
- Cooperation between engineers and domain authorities is essential for validating model validity.
Ultimately, the goal of monitoring and maintaining large-scale model ecosystems is to ensure their long-term stability and effectiveness in delivering relevant insights.
Ethical Considerations in Major Model Management
Managing large language models poses a range of philosophical challenges. These architectures have the ability to amplify existing societal discriminations, and their outputs can sometimes be unreliable. Moreover, there are concerns about transparency in the development of these models. It's essential to establish guidelines that ensure these powerful technologies are used responsibly.
- A consideration is the need for fairness in model implementation. Models should be trained on representative datasets to reduce the risk of bias against certain groups.
- Additionally, it's important to ensure that models are transparent. This means being able to analyze how a model arrives at its outputs. Accountability is key to building confidence in these systems.
- Finally, ongoing evaluation is critical to identify and address any potential issues. This includes analyzing feedback from users and stakeholders, and making improvements as needed.
Best Practices for Collaborative Model Development
Effective collaboration is paramount when developing models collaboratively. A well-defined structure provides a roadmap for all contributors, outlining roles, responsibilities, and communication channels.
Consistent meetings facilitate knowledge exchange and ensure everyone stays on the same page. Utilize project management tools to track changes, prevent issues, and maintain a transparent development record.
Foster an environment of constructive feedback where team members feel comfortable offering insights. Celebrate successes and learn from failures to continuously enhance the overall outcome.
Report this wiki page